In the pivotal role of Employee Relations Investigator I, you will take charge of conducting thorough investigations into alleged policy violations, presenting your findings to leadership, recommending resolutions, and diligently tracking case statuses within ALDI’s case management system. We're seeking a candidate with a proven track record in leading and managing all phases of internal investigations, who is adept at handling sensitive information and effectively communicating with leadership. Duties and Responsibilities:
Must be able to perform duties with or without reasonable accommodation.
• Reaches conclusions, prepares investigation reports, and presents findings to leadership for further action, including recommendations for proposed remediation.
• Partners and collaborates with business teams to ensure optional decisions and outcomes are made.
• Works with business partners and internal and external legal counsel on employee relations matters, including behavioral issues, disciplinary actions, policy application and enforcement, or other issues representing risk to the organization.
• Forms collaborative relationships with leaders and employees in order to execute strategies and efforts to support the growth/strategic objectives of the Company.
• Recommends process improvements for area of responsibility.
• Conducts internal investigations. involving discrimination, harassment and/or retaliation based on a protected status or activity.
• Conducts interviews, collects all relevant facts, and drafts investigative reports based on findings related to workplace behavior.
• Follows the team’s processes and playbooks to ensure efficient and effective internal investigations.
• Assists senior investigators with managing complex investigations by helping with data review, analysis, evidence collection, and documentation.
• Maintains knowledge of legal requirements affecting the employee experience and human resources functions to drive the investigation process.
• Works collaboratively to ensure best practice investigation techniques and protocols are followed.
• Demonstrates an understanding of the human resource operations policies, processes, and procedures; facilitates policy changes collaboratively and communicates as appropriate.
• Manages a caseload of investigations to meet expected timeframes for completion.
• Demonstrates full and competent utilization of the case management system to input and track cases.
• Performs data analytical work including creating customized reports for business partners and stakeholders that identifies trends and opportunities.
• Handles sensitive employee concerns and investigations, including employee or applicant complaints and reports made through our ethics and compliance hotline, the ALDI AlertLine.
• Engages critical thinking and decision-making as to relevant findings of any inappropriate activities with respect to state or federal laws, regulations and/or ALDI policies.
• Collaborates with team members and communicates relevant information to leadership.
• Complies with ALDI privacy and security requirements and policies if job responsibilities include possible access to confidential and/or sensitive information.
• Other duties as assigned.
